Incident Summary:

03/31/2013: Assailants abducted three Election Commission officials in Nuwakot village, Central development region, Nepal. The victims were released six hours later. A spokesperson from the Communist Party of Nepal-Maoist (Baidya) claimed responsibility for the attack, stating that the kidnappings were perpetrated in order to delay the voter registration progress.
